Questions & Answers
The cheapest way to get from Battersea Park to Peterborough is to drive which costs £20 - £30 and takes 1h 50m.
The fastest way to get from Battersea Park to Peterborough is to train via London Kings Cross which takes 1h 28m and costs £24 - £100.
No, there is no direct train from Battersea Park station to Peterborough. However, there are services departing from Victoria station and arriving at Peterborough via King's Cross. The journey, including transfers, takes approximately 1h 28m.
The distance between Battersea Park and Peterborough is 81 miles. The road distance is 84.4 miles.
The best way to get from Battersea Park to Peterborough without a car is to train via London Kings Cross which takes 1h 28m and costs £24 - £100.
It takes approximately 1h 28m to get from Battersea Park to Peterborough, including transfers.
Battersea Park to Peterborough train services, operated by Southern, depart from Battersea Park station.
Battersea Park to Peterborough train services, operated by Southern, arrive at London Bridge station.
Yes, the driving distance between Battersea Park to Peterborough is 84 miles. It takes approximately 1h 50m to drive from Battersea Park to Peterborough.

What companies run services between Battersea Park, England and Peterborough, England?
London North Eastern Railway Limited (LNER) operates a train from King's Cross to Peterborough every 30 minutes. Tickets cost £26–40 and the journey takes 45 min. Three other operators also service this route.
